链路追踪集成在实时系统中的应用?

在当今的数字化时代,实时系统的应用越来越广泛,如金融、物联网、电子商务等领域。为了确保系统的稳定性和高效性,链路追踪技术应运而生。本文将探讨链路追踪集成在实时系统中的应用,分析其优势、挑战以及实际案例分析。

一、链路追踪技术概述

链路追踪,也称为分布式追踪,是一种用于监控分布式系统中数据流动的技术。它能够追踪请求在系统中的路径,包括服务的调用、数据传输等,从而帮助开发者快速定位问题、优化性能。

二、链路追踪在实时系统中的应用优势

  1. 快速定位问题:实时系统中的故障往往难以定位,链路追踪技术可以帮助开发者快速找到问题的根源,提高故障处理效率。

  2. 性能优化:通过分析链路追踪数据,开发者可以了解系统瓶颈,优化资源配置,提高系统性能。

  3. 安全监控:链路追踪可以监控数据在系统中的流动,及时发现异常行为,保障系统安全。

  4. 服务治理:链路追踪有助于开发者了解各个服务的依赖关系,优化服务架构,提高系统可维护性。

三、链路追踪在实时系统中的应用挑战

  1. 数据量庞大:实时系统中的链路追踪数据量庞大,对存储和计算能力提出较高要求。

  2. 数据存储和查询效率:如何高效地存储和查询链路追踪数据,成为一大挑战。

  3. 跨语言支持:实时系统中的服务可能采用不同的编程语言,链路追踪技术需要支持多种语言。

四、链路追踪在实时系统中的应用案例分析

  1. 金融领域:某金融公司在使用链路追踪技术后,成功定位了交易过程中的瓶颈,提高了交易处理速度。

  2. 物联网领域:某物联网公司利用链路追踪技术,实时监控设备状态,及时发现并解决设备故障。

  3. 电子商务领域:某电商平台通过链路追踪技术,优化了订单处理流程,提高了用户满意度。

五、总结

链路追踪技术在实时系统中的应用具有重要意义。通过分析链路追踪数据,开发者可以快速定位问题、优化性能、保障系统安全。然而,在实际应用中,还需面对数据量庞大、存储和查询效率等问题。随着技术的不断发展,相信链路追踪将在实时系统中发挥更大的作用。

猜你喜欢:网络可视化